The strong absorption around 1400 A which appears in Si magnetic Ap stars has been attributed to the autoionization lines of Si II. In order to verify this, the atomic structure of Si II was computed to obtain characteristics of lines connecting discrete excited and quasi-discrete broadened levels. Seventy-one Si II terms were calculated between the first Si(plus) limit and 200,000 per cm. The widths of the terms which are broadened by autoionization effects are given down to 0.000001 eV. A list of 809 lines of Si II in the range 900-8000 A was compiled, and the oscillator strengths were calculated.
